About Ryan C. Williamson
Ryan C. Williamson is a scholar working on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ience, Cognitive Neuroscience, Artificial Intelligence, Psychiatry and Mental health and Ophthalmology, having authored 18 papers that have together received 519 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(8 papers), Neural dynamics and brain function (7 papers), Neuroscience and Neural Engineering (2 papers), Epilepsy research and treatment (2 papers), Visual perception and processing mechanisms (2 papers), EEG and Brain-Computer Interfaces (2 papers), Sleep and Wakefulness Research (2 papers) and Advanced Chemical Sensor Technologies (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(320 citations), Cognitive Neuroscience (275 citations), Psychiatry and Mental health (97 citations), Biological Psychiatry (7 citations) and Developmental Neuroscience (11 citations). Ryan C. Williamson has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Netherlands. Frequent co-authors include Caroline E. Herron, G.L. Collingridge, Matthew A. Smith, Byron M. Yu, Brent Doiron, Benjamin R. Cowley, H. Albus, H.V. Wheal, A. C. Snyder and Ashok Litwin-Kumar.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Neurophysiology, Epilepsy Research, Journal of Cheminformatics, Molecules and Current Opinion in Neurobiology.
